I was thinkin' Silver Spur too. Why were they called "Silver"? They weren't all silver.

G-MANN UK

2006-08-16 14:56

Because the very first Rolls-Royce was silver (and called Ghost because it had a quiet engine, Silver Ghost), and they were all named after it. It's a company tradition, and had the cars since have been named after something that implies silentness, Cloud, Phantom, Wraith, Shadow, Spirit etc. Rolls-Royces are quiet because they have gigantic engines that are tuned low, so they don't rev high, giving them smoothness and longevity. Though this does mean they gobble up petrol like nobody's business.
